No. I get "ANS1084E No files have previously been backed up for 'drive:*'".
I did modify the dsm.opt for the cluster resource name. By default, the
dsm.opt (as opposed to a dsm_custom.opt) is read by the DSM or DSMC
utilities, so it must be changed to enable the correct node ID to restore
from, if other than the default node. I can't think of another way to
request a restore from a "virtual" node, such as a cluster resource.
